Organizational Capacity Assessment

In order to improve the effectiveness of the organization/company SOCA first, assess the capacity of the institution. The capacity assessment tools that SOCA engages included: Organization Development Assessment Tool (ODAT). This tool is composed of seven areas that can provide clear picture of the organization’s capacity. ODAT tool asses the ability of the organization to govern itself, deliver quality services, recruit right people to the right positions, ensure fund diversifications, ensure the involvement of the stakeholders to their projects and demonstrate effective financial systems. The ODAT also assess the ability of organization to develop sound project proposals, present quality reports and finally ensure the sustainability of their implemented projects. SOCA also engages Financial Assessment Tool, Screen Site Visit, Environmental Assessment Tool, Technological Assessment, Emergency Response Capacity Assessment Tool (ERCAT), Baseline etc. After the assessment, SOCA improves the gaps found through establishment of effective internal systems, policy and procedures and capacity building.

Capacity Building

SOCA having in mind the common weaknesses found during the organizational capacity assessment, set appropriate capacity building interventions. SOCA divided its training programs into two main categories. Category A skills are; Strategic Management/Planning, Financial Management, Project Cycle, Board Management, Human Resource, Fundraising and Internal Systems. Category B skills are; Baseline data and survey, M&E, Disaster Risk Management (DRM), Leadership, Public Relations (PR), Meeting and Stress Management, Peace building, Gender Mainstreaming, Human Rights and Development, Good Governance, Social Accountability and Budgeting etc.
